Clifford Chance is one of the world’s leading law firms, helping clients achieve their goals by combining the highest global standards with local expertise. The firm has unrivalled scale and depth of legal resources across the four key markets of the Americas, Asia, Europe and the Middle East, and focuses on the core areas of commercial activity: capital markets; corporate and M&A; finance and banking; real estate; tax; pensions and employment; and litigation and dispute resolution.
The firm has 29 offices in 20 countries with some 3,600 legal advisers. The firm also operates a ‘best friends’ arrangement with AZB & Partners in India and with Lakatos, Köves & Partners in Hungary, and a cooperation agreement with Al-Jadaan & Partners Law Firm in Saudi Arabia.
The firm operates across Asia, with offices in Bangkok, Beijing, Hong Kong, Shanghai, Singapore and Tokyo. With over 350 lawyers in Asia alone, it is one of the largest international firms in the region, enjoying a market leading reputation across a number of practices.
With nearly 30 years’ experience in Asia, and lawyers qualified in English, US, Singaporean, Australian, Hong Kong, PRC, Japanese and Thai law, our clients trust us to advise on the region’s largest and most complex cross-border transactions, and offer solutions that work both locally and globally.
Clifford Chance has one of the largest litigation and dispute resolution practices in Asia, with an unrivalled reputation. Our Asia arbitration team is an integral part of the firm’s global arbitration group, which combines arbitration specialists from all of the world’s financial and commercial centres in a single integrated team.
